Summary of Work


Under the direction of the LMS coordinator, the LMS technical support specialist provides a broad range of support services related to the digital curriculum offered by NDCDE, the organization's Learning Management System (LMS), and all the related technical infrastructure used by NDCDE to deliver courses and related educational services. These support services are provided to both internal and external customers and stakeholders. This is a permanent part-time position, working a maximum of .8 FTE responsibilities (32 hours per week).

Responsibilities include but are not limited to:

  • Load courses from third-party vendors into LMS, using NDCDE’s standards and configurations
  • Test courses for functionality once loaded, configured, and ready for activation
  • Work closely with curriculum developer and assistant superintendent to maintain a schedule of needed curricular updates and enhancements identified by teachers and planned by vendors and execute all update responsibilities assigned under this schedule
  • Implements new course tools within the LMS; resolves errors and technical problems; runs diagnostic tests on system health; and helps integrate the LMS with other systems
  • Helps maintain LMS system documentation in collaboration with LMS and IT team
  • Provide end-user support to ensure the efficient use of LMS and with technology specific questions related to the Buzz LMS, troubleshooting and resolving issues related to access, navigation, and functionality within the LMS platform
  • In coordination with the LMS and IT teams, develop and maintain a knowledge base of frequently asked questions and common issues faced by end-users of the LMS
  • Collaborate with the IT and LMS staff to identify recurring issues and recommend improvements to the Buzz LMS user experience
  • Archive courses and user accounts
  • Maintain specific domains with the LMS

Minimum Qualifications

  • Bachelor’s degree in technology or related field or a combination of education, training, and experience which demonstrates equivalent knowledge, skills, and abilities.
  • High degree of broad technical aptitude
  • Ability to communicate technical solutions in a friendly and clear manner to a nontechnical audience
  • Ability to collaborate with a broad range of stakeholders, including teachers and IT professionals, to carry out the position’s scope of work
  • A minimum of three years' experience supporting a Learning Management Systems (LMS) in an educational setting
  • Ability to troubleshoot at a high, independent, and consistent level
  • Proficient in Office 365 applications
  • Supports CDE’s mission and can model its values.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Working knowledge of the Buzz LMS
  • Knowledge of universal web design concepts for faculty and students with disabilities
  • Experience integrating and testing curriculum in a learning management system
  • Post-secondary education/training in instructional technology
